Essex Crime Statistics Breakdown (2024)
| Crime Type | Incidents | Rate per 100K | National Avg |
|---|---|---|---|
| Violent Crime | 25 | 111.9 | 473.3 |
| Murder | 0 | 0.0 | 6.2 |
| Rape | 2 | 9.0 | 43.4 |
| Robbery | 2 | 9.0 | 93.0 |
| Aggravated Assault | 21 | 94.0 | 330.0 |
| Property Crime | 387 | 1,731.8 | 2,279.1 |
| Burglary | 21 | 94.0 | 287.8 |
| Larceny-Theft | 337 | 1,508.0 | 1,638.9 |
| Motor Vehicle Theft | 29 | 129.8 | 352.4 |
| Arson | 0 | 0.0 | 0.0 |
Essex vs Vermont Average
How does Essex's crime rate compare to the Vermont state average?
| Metric | Essex | Vermont Avg | Difference |
|---|---|---|---|
| Violent Crime Rate | 111.9 | 334.2 | -66.5% |
| Property Crime Rate | 1,731.8 | 3,120.7 | -44.5% |
| Murder Rate | 0.0 | 1.7 | -100.0% |
| Total Crime Rate | 1,843.7 | 3,454.9 | -46.6% |
Essex Crime Rate Trends
Year-over-year crime rate changes for Essex, Vermont.
| Year | Coverage | Total Crime Rate | Violent Crime Rate | Property Crime Rate |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 22,347 | 1,843.7 | 111.9 | 1,731.8 |
| 2023 | 22,576 | 1,590.2 | 150.6 | 1,439.6 |
| 2022 | 22,481 | 1,610.3 | 160.1 | 1,450.1 |
| 2021 | 22,073 | 1,852.9 | 185.8 | 1,667.2 |
| 2020 | 22,156 | 1,638.4 | 144.4 | 1,494.0 |
| 2019 | 22,213 | 1,373.1 | 85.5 | 1,287.5 |
